Some Facts About Montserrat:

1. Montserrat is a volcanic island in the South-Eastern Caribbean.
2. Montserrat’s Soufriere Hills volcano, which had been dormant for centuries, became active in July 1995, erupted, and buried the capital city of Plymouth, which is considered a modern-day Pompeii. The most recent eruption of Montserrat’s Soufriere Hills volcano was on June 25, 1997.
3. After the eruptions, the majority of the island’s population fled the island, mostly for the United Kingdom.
4. The population in Montserrat, at present, is approximately 5000 people.
5. Being a volcanic island, most of Montserrat’s beaches are black sand beaches.
6. Montserrat can be visited by small aircrafts, ferries, and other boats of similar size. The most straightforward way to Visit Montserrat is by flying from Antigua.
7. Montserrat is called the Emerald Isle of the Caribbean due to its Irish heritage and also its lush green land.
8. Montserrat is the only country outside of Ireland to celebrate St. Patrick’s Day as a national holiday. The St. Patrick’s Day celebration is the biggest celebration of the year on the island.
9. Montserrat is especially well-known in the music industry thanks, in part, to AIR Studios Montserrat, a state-of-the-art recording studio built by Sir George Martin, world-renowned producer of the Beatles. This is where Stevie Wonder recorded “Ebony and Ivory” with Paul McCartney. Many other artists, including Elton John, Marvin Gaye, Duran Duran, and Eric Clapton recorded at AIR Studios Montserrat.
10. Arrow, also known as the Might Arrow, the original artist who created the soca hit “Hot Hot Hot” is Montserratian. He recorded “Hot Hot Hot” at AIR Studios Montserrat.

Montserrat is an island in the Caribbean Sea, in the Leeward Islands. Its nearest neighbours in the island chain include Guadeloupe to the southeast, Antigua to the north-east and Nevis to the northwest. The island is 16 km long and 11 km wide, with a coastline of about 40 km.

Montserrat, the new Pompeii - Plymouth, the ghost capital

Montserrat was a green paradise lost in the blue of the Caribbean sea. But it was without counting with the furious and terrible Madame Soufrière !
Three times the south and east of the island were ravaged by the volcano, burying the pretty white town of Plymouth with tons of burning ashes. Since then, cut in half, Montserrat has been monitoring the volcano, which is still roaring and threatening.
And Plymouth, the new Pompeii, has become the only ghost capital in the world of a two-faced island.

St. Patrick's Festival in MontserratBWI

Montserrat is the only island outside of Ireland that celebrates St. Patrick's Day as a national holiday. The festivities are celebrated for 10 days, showcasing the island's Afro-Irish culture and heritage.
